I was thinking of combining all my fishes from all my tanks into one large tank. I have the following fishes:

32 Tiger Barbs
6 Honey Gouramis
3 Gold Gouramis
3 Pearl Gouramis
6 Buenos Aires Tetras
4 Red Parrots
2 Panda Garras
3 False Siameses
2 True Siameses
1 Clown Loach
3 Khuli Loach
2 Burmese Loach
2 Skunk Loach
1 Bumble Bee Catfish
1 Pygmy Cory

How big of a tank do you guys think I would need for all these fishes?

If size in not a problem I would go for a 180g 6' x 2' x 2' and add a couple of more clown loaches as they prefer to be kept in groups and I noticed you only have one. He must be very lonely. JMO

+1 The bigger the better for that crew! If you do get a bigger tank, consider having it drilled for a sump and use one of the old tanks as a sump. 40Bs work great for sumps if you have one.
